Я использую файл .csvs в качестве объявления проверки схемы, содержащего следующие правила:
Код: Выделить всё
version 1.1
@separator ','
@totalColumns 2
uuid: notEmpty and regex("validRegex")
endDate: empty or validDateTime
Я удалил строку @totalColumns 2 и попытался использовать директиву @optional различными способами, но все они потерпели неудачу из-за ошибок синтаксиса или синтаксического анализа:
Код: Выделить всё
endDate: @optional empty or validDateTimeКод: Выделить всё
endDate: empty or validDateTime @optional- Размещение @optional в строке над именем столбца
Код: Выделить всё
endDate: @optional(empty or validDateTime)
Мобильная версия